Ensuring your safety during work:
We recognise that knocking on doors can be intimidating, which is why we’ve implemented a ‘lone worker’ app to provide you with a sense of security.

Your safety is our top priority!

How it works:

  • The app will be installed on company iPads which will be provided to you prior to going out on the field.
  • The app keeps us updated on your location while you’re on the clock.
  • You’ll have the ability to set a time limit when visitng customers\’ homes. (If you exceed this time limit, it will notify your line manager and assistance will be sent ASAP!)
